The Bizarre Case of Alan Abrahamson: Suicide by Weather Balloon

The death of Alan Abrahamson in January 2018 remains one of the most perplexing and elaborately planned cases of self-harm documented in recent years. Found in a field in Florida, the 71-year-old’s death initially baffled investigators, forcing them to consider a wide range of scenarios—from accidental demise to a complex murder plot—before confirming the difficult truth: suicide.

On January 25, 2018, Abrahamson was discovered deceased with a single gunshot wound to the chest. While the wound pointed towards violence, the overall scene was anything but straightforward. The sheer level of preparation and engineering involved in the death scenario suggested a mind meticulously planning its own end in a way designed to confuse authorities.

The Unconventional Setup

What set Abrahamson’s case apart was the central role of a seemingly innocuous scientific tool: the weather balloon. According to detailed reports and the coverage provided by Oxygen’s Accident, Suicide, or…, the deceased had engineered a complex mechanism involving a large weather balloon setup.

Investigators theorized that the balloon played a pivotal role in the timing and execution of the plan. Evidence suggested Abrahamson had used the device to trigger or manage the fatal mechanism. This bizarre addition complicated forensic efforts immensely, as it introduced external variables usually absent in standard suicide investigations. The setup was so unique that detectives struggled initially to classify the manner of death, unsure if the apparatus was a weapon, a disposal mechanism, or simply a distraction.

The investigation revealed Abrahamson’s struggle with terminal illness, offering a critical motive for his actions. However, the extreme measures taken to obscure or complicate the process raised serious questions about his final intentions. Why invest so much effort into an elaborate, almost theatrical, setup if the goal was simply to end one’s life?

A Determined Conclusion

Ultimately, detailed analysis of the evidence—including notes and the engineering specifics of the apparatus—convinced authorities that Abrahamson was solely responsible for the event. The plan was not intended to look like an accident, but rather served as a complicated exit strategy for a man facing a grim prognosis.

The investigation into Alan Abrahamson’s passing serves as a stark reminder of how deeply personal and unconventional self-destruction can become. The resources expended and the complexity of the case highlight the lengths investigators must go to truly understand the circumstances surrounding unusual deaths, confirming that even seemingly impossible scenarios can be the result of a single, highly determined individual.
